Distributed formation control of fractional-order multi-agent systems with absolute damping and communication delay
Authors:Jing Bai  Ahmed Rahmani  Yongguang Yu
Affiliation:1. LAGIS UMR 8219 CNRS, Ecole Centrale de Lille, Villeneuve d’Ascq, France;2. Department of Mathematics, Beijing Jiaotong University, Beijing, P.R.China
Abstract:The distributed formation control of fractional-order multi-agent systems is mainly studied under directed interaction topology in this paper. First, the control algorithm with absolute damping and communication delay is proposed to achieve the formation control. Then, some sufficient conditions are derived by using the matrix theory, graph theory and the frequency-domain analysis method. Finally, based on the numerical method of predictor–corrector, several simulations are presented to illustrate the effectiveness of the obtained results.
Keywords:formation control  fractional-order  multi-agent systems  communication delay  absolute damping
